Matterhorn vs K2: Which Is Harder, and Which Is Deadlier?

An Alpine rock ridge against the Savage Mountain. One is a one-to-two-day technical climb famous the world over; the other is among the hardest and deadliest peaks on Earth. Here is the honest head-to-head – and why they are not really the same league.

The honest answer

K2 is far harder and far deadlier – but they test different things.

On every measure of difficulty, K2 wins overwhelmingly: it has the Matterhorn’s kind of technical climbing plus 4,000 m more height, the death zone, the Bottleneck serac, brutal Karakoram weather, and a six-to-eight-week expedition. Per climber it is also far deadlier – a historical death rate near one in four against the Matterhorn’s fraction of a percent.

But there is a twist: the Matterhorn kills more people in a typical year, because thousands attempt it while only a few dozen reach K2. And the Matterhorn is far harder than its modest height suggests – a sustained, exposed rock climb that punishes any lack of skill or speed. They are two different disciplines, separated by years of progression.

Which is harder?

Difficulty is not one thing. Split it into technical climbing and the scale of the undertaking, and the answer is clear.

On pure technical climbing, the two are closer than the height gap suggests. The Matterhorn’s Hornli Ridge is a sustained, exposed rock-and-mixed climb at AD (UIAA III-IV+) that demands confident movement and speed for a long day – a fit hiker cannot simply be walked up it. K2’s Abruzzi Spur is graded TD, harder and far longer, with the House’s Chimney and Black Pyramid below and the Bottleneck above. So K2 is more technical, but the Matterhorn is real technical climbing too – more so than most people expect from a 4,478 m peak.

On the scale of the undertaking, there is no contest. K2 stacks more than 4,000 m of extra altitude, the death zone, weeks of glacier approach and acclimatisation, the objective threat of the serac, and Karakoram weather that opens windows only a day or two long. The Matterhorn is a hut-to-summit day; K2 is a six-to-eight-week siege of one of the most dangerous mountains on Earth. Put the two together and K2 is far harder overall – it takes the Matterhorn’s kind of climbing and multiplies every other axis of difficulty.

Matterhorn – harder than it looks

A sustained, exposed AD rock ridge where lack of skill or speed gets people benighted or killed. The difficulty is technical and time-critical, packed into one long day at non-extreme altitude.

K2 – hard on every axis

TD technical ground plus the death zone, the Bottleneck serac, violent weather, thin support, and weeks of commitment. It is regarded as the hardest 8000er that sees any commercial climbing.

Which is deadlier?

Two honest answers, depending on whether you mean the risk to one climber or the toll on a whole season.

Per climber, K2 is far deadlier. Its historical death-to-summit ratio sits around 22-25% – roughly one death for every four summits, second only to Annapurna among the 8000ers, though the modern-era rate has fallen toward the mid-teens as commercial traffic and fixed-rope support have grown. Around 700-800 people have summited K2 and 90+ have died. Most deaths come high and on the descent, in and above the Bottleneck; the 2008 disaster killed 11 in a single day when the serac released.

In absolute numbers, the Matterhorn kills more. Its per-climber fatality rate is only a fraction of a percent, but roughly 500-600 people have died on it since 1865, and it still averages about 6 to 12 deaths a year – one of the highest tolls of any peak in the Alps. The reason is volume: thousands attempt the Matterhorn each summer, so even a low individual risk produces many deaths, concentrated in rockfall, benightment, and falls on the exposed descent.

The distinction that matters. K2 is far more likely to kill each individual who steps onto it; the Matterhorn takes more lives overall simply because so many more people climb it. A low percentage of a huge crowd, and a high percentage of a tiny one, can produce similar body counts – which is why “deadliest” always needs the question: deadliest to whom?

Two different disciplines

This is the real reason the comparison surprises people. These mountains belong to separate crafts.

The Matterhorn is Alpine climbing: fast, technical movement over rock and mixed ground, a guide culture rooted in Zermatt and Chamonix, and a summit reached and left in a single day. The skills are footwork, rope handling on exposed terrain, and the judgement to move quickly and turn around before the afternoon storms.

K2 is high-altitude expedition mountaineering: weeks of glacier travel and acclimatisation rotations, fixed ropes and supplemental oxygen, camps stocked over a long siege, and survival in the death zone. The skills are altitude tolerance, expedition logistics, fixed-line craft under load, and the patience to wait out the weather. A brilliant Matterhorn climber has proven none of the things K2 demands, and a K2 summiter is not automatically fluent on a fast Alpine rock ridge. Neither prepares you for the other.

Can one climber do both?

Yes – but years apart, and by climbing two different ladders, not one.

The Matterhorn is a milestone on the alpine ladder: scrambles and via ferrata, then PD and AD alpine peaks, often Mont Blanc, then the Matterhorn as a proud technical objective within reach of a dedicated amateur. K2 sits at the very top of the 8000er ladder: a first 8000er such as Cho Oyu, more high-altitude experience, usually Everest, and only then K2 – and even then only for a small, well-supported elite. A climber could pursue both over a lifetime, but reaching the Matterhorn says little about readiness for K2, which is separated from it by a whole discipline and many years.

Matterhorn vs K2 FAQ

Direct answers to what people actually search.

Is K2 harder than the Matterhorn?

Yes, overwhelmingly. The Matterhorn is a hard technical day at AD grade; K2 has that kind of climbing plus 4,000 m more altitude, the death zone, the Bottleneck serac, violent weather, and a 6-8 week expedition. K2 is the hardest 8000er that sees commercial climbing. The Matterhorn is still far harder than its height suggests.

Which is deadlier?

Per climber, K2 – a ~22-25% historical death-to-summit ratio versus the Matterhorn’s fraction of a percent. But the Matterhorn kills more people per year in absolute terms (~6-12) because thousands attempt it, while only dozens reach K2.

How do the death rates compare?

K2: ~22-25% death-to-summit historically (mid-teens in the modern era), ~700-800 summits against 90+ deaths. Matterhorn: a fraction of a percent per climber, but ~500-600 total deaths since 1865 – still one of the Alps’ deadliest peaks by sheer numbers.

Can the same climber do both?

Not as a pair. They are different disciplines – Alpine rock day-climbing versus high-altitude expedition mountaineering – separated by years. A Matterhorn summiter is not close to ready for K2, which needs a prior 8000 m summit and death-zone experience.

Why compare two such different mountains?

Because each is the icon of its world – the most famous Alpine peak against the hardest 8000er. Side by side, they show what “hard” and “deadly” really mean in a one-day alpine climb versus a multi-week Himalayan-scale expedition.

Which should you climb?

For almost everyone, the Matterhorn – an achievable dream you can train toward with a guide. K2 is for a tiny elite with a prior 8000 m summit and death-zone experience, and even then only with a disciplined operator and huge patience.

Research & uncertainty

Figures are compiled from Zermatt and Swiss/Italian alpine records for the Matterhorn, and from the Himalayan Database, 8000ers.com (Jurgalski), and the Alpine Club of Pakistan for K2, cross-checked against our own Matterhorn difficulty and K2 pages. Death-to-summit ratios are approximate and disputed between sources, and vary by era and counting method; annual Matterhorn deaths and K2 summit numbers swing year to year. Our team has climbed neither peak – this is a researched comparison, not a substitute for qualified guiding.
